The Verrowind elevator-dispatch simulator exposes a REST interface for submitting building profiles and passenger arrival schedules. Each simulation run is asynchronous: you POST a scenario, receive a run identifier, and poll for results. Contractors should use the sandbox cluster, which mirrors production behavior but caps runs at 500 floors. All sandbox requests must be authenticated, and you can use the bearer token shown below.

login token, tagef-tagep: eyJhbGciOiJIUzI1NiIsInR5cCI6IkpXVCJ9.eyJzdWIiOiIBXyeYEoalzIn0.6TI7VhOJMHm9

Welcome to the fan-out layer! When downstream channels slow down, Pushpile applies backpressure by shrinking the dispatch window rather than dropping messages, so don't panic if throughput dips during spikes. You can watch the queue depth on the metrics endpoint. To query it locally, authenticate to the internal metrics service with this key.

app token of fajop-fahif = qvz4-AnML

Hi Tamsin, welcome to on-call for Cloverdeck. Known issue: the session-token refresh in Perchgate occasionally double-fires, logging users out mid-request. It's benign but noisy — page only if error rates exceed the dashboard threshold. The mitigation is restarting the refresh shard, not the gateway. Symptoms, restart steps, and history are documented on the internal page below.

dashboard of tajef-bagaf = https://jira.lumicsys.test/pipeline/pages/ticket/board/38c7a6816de95075